The Booming Summer Boost Tournament offers a £1,000 prize pool for players who participate between 29th August 00:01 UTC and 3rd September 11:59 PM UTC. Players compete by achieving the highest winning multiplier across qualifying spins on selected games.
The tournament requires real money play, and points are earned by the win multiplier calculated by dividing each spin win by its bet. The leaderboard updates after every spin, and prizes are awarded to the top 15 players.

Participating games include 64 Gold Coins Hold and Win, Buffalo Hold and Win Extreme 10,000, Coin Crusher Hold and Win, Fish Tales Double Catch, Inferno Fortune Power Hit, Ra’s Relics Bonanza, Tasty Bonanza, and The Wild Wings of Phoenix Deluxe.
| Rank | Prize |
|---|---|
| 1st | £250 |
| 2nd | £170 |
| 3rd | £120 |
| 4th | £90 |
| 5th | £70 |
| 6th | £60 |
| 7th | £50 |
| 8th | £40 |
| 9th | £35 |
| 10th | £30 |
| 11th | £25 |
| 12th | £20 |
| 13th & 14th | £15 |
| 15th | £10 |
| Total | £1,000 |
To participate, players must opt in to the campaign during the promotional period and place qualifying bets from £0.10 upwards on the eligible games. Any spins before opting in do not count toward the leaderboard.
Prizes are credited within 72 hours of tournament completion and do not carry wagering requirements. The promotion is subject to Jumpman Gaming’s Promotional Terms and Conditions and may be changed or cancelled at any time.
